Only the Paranoid Survive cover

Only the Paranoid Survive

Andrew S. Grove

In "Only the Paranoid Survive," Andrew S. Grove, former CEO of Intel, shares his insights on how to navigate strategic inflection points—those critical junctures that can either propel a business to new heights or lead to its downfall. Drawing from his experiences at Intel, Grove provides a framework for recognizing and responding to fundamental changes in the business landscape, offering invaluable lessons for managers and employees alike to safeguard their companies and careers in an era of rapid technological advancement and fierce competition.

Our Iceberg Is Melting cover

Our Iceberg Is Melting

John Kotter

A fable about a colony of penguins facing the challenge of their iceberg melting, offering insights into change management and leadership in the face of adversity. It illustrates how to navigate the steps to success in a changing world, from identifying issues to gaining buy-in and dealing with resistance.
